Einsatz von KI in der Spieleentwicklung: Werkzeuge, Techniken und zukünftige Trends
Tiefgehende Diskussion
Technisch, aber zugänglich
0 0 57
Dieser Artikel untersucht die transformative Rolle der künstlichen Intelligenz in der Spieleentwicklung und beschreibt wichtige Anwendungen wie NPC-Verhalten, prozedurale Inhaltserzeugung und adaptive Schwierigkeit. Er hebt wesentliche Werkzeuge wie Unity ML-Agents und Unreal Engine KI-Tools hervor und bietet praktische Leitfäden und Fallstudien, um Entwicklern zu helfen, KI für immersive Spielerlebnisse zu nutzen.
Hauptpunkte
einzigartige Erkenntnisse
praktische Anwendungen
Schlüsselthemen
wichtige Einsichten
Lernergebnisse
• Hauptpunkte
1
Umfassender Überblick über KI-Anwendungen im Gaming
2
Tiefgehende Analyse wesentlicher KI-Tools für die Spieleentwicklung
3
Praktische Leitfäden und reale Fallstudien bereitgestellt
Adaptive KI erhöht das Engagement der Spieler, indem sie die Schwierigkeit anpasst
• praktische Anwendungen
Der Artikel dient als wertvolle Ressource für Entwickler, die KI in ihre Spiele integrieren möchten, und bietet praktische Schritte sowie Einblicke in fortschrittliche Techniken.
• Schlüsselthemen
1
KI-Anwendungen im Gaming
2
Werkzeuge für die KI-Spieleentwicklung
3
Techniken für KI im Spieldesign
• wichtige Einsichten
1
Detaillierte Untersuchung der Auswirkungen von KI auf das Spieldesign
2
Schritt-für-Schritt-Anleitungen zur Implementierung von KI-Tools
3
Fallstudien, die erfolgreiche KI-Integration in Spielen zeigen
• Lernergebnisse
1
Verstehen der wichtigsten Anwendungen von KI in der Spieleentwicklung
2
Erlernen, wie man KI-Tools effektiv in Spielen implementiert
3
Erforschen fortschrittlicher KI-Techniken zur Verbesserung des Spielerlebnisses
Künstliche Intelligenz (KI) ist zu einem entscheidenden Element in der modernen Spieleentwicklung geworden und verändert, wie Spiele entworfen und gespielt werden. Von der Verbesserung der Spielerimmersion bis hin zur Ermöglichung dynamischer Erzählungen gestaltet KI die Gaming-Landschaft neu. Dieser Leitfaden untersucht den tiefgreifenden Einfluss von KI auf das Gaming und verfolgt ihre Entwicklung von einfachen Algorithmen zu komplexen Systemen.
“ Wichtige Anwendungen von KI in Videospielen
Der Einfluss von KI im Gaming ist vielfältig, mit wichtigen Anwendungen, die Folgendes umfassen:
1. **NPC-Verhalten und Entscheidungsfindung**: KI schafft intelligente nicht spielbare Charaktere (NPCs), die realistisch auf die Aktionen der Spieler reagieren. Techniken wie Finite State Machines (FSM), Behavior Trees und Utility AI werden eingesetzt, um die Interaktionen der NPCs zu verbessern.
2. **Prozedurale Inhaltserzeugung (PCG)**: Algorithmen erzeugen automatisch Spielinhalte, was expansive, sich ständig verändernde Welten ermöglicht. Spiele wie 'Minecraft' und 'No Man's Sky' nutzen PCG, um einzigartige Umgebungen zu schaffen.
3. **Adaptive Schwierigkeit**: KI-Systeme passen die Spielschwierigkeit basierend auf den Fähigkeiten der Spieler an und sorgen so für eine ausgewogene Herausforderung. Dies hält die Spieler engagiert, ohne sie zu überfordern.
“ Beste Werkzeuge für die KI-Spieleentwicklung
Um KI effektiv zu nutzen, verwenden Entwickler verschiedene Werkzeuge:
1. **Unity ML-Agents Toolkit**: Ein Open-Source-Toolkit, das Entwicklern ermöglicht, intelligente Agenten mithilfe von maschinellen Lerntechniken innerhalb von Unity zu trainieren.
2. **Unreal Engine KI-Tools**: Bietet Funktionen wie Blueprints und Behavior Trees zur Erstellung komplexer NPC-Verhaltensweisen ohne umfangreiche Programmierung.
3. **Python-Bibliotheken für KI**: Bibliotheken wie TensorFlow und PyTorch ermöglichen die Integration fortschrittlicher KI-Modelle, die die Spielmechanik verbessern.
“ Techniken für KI im Spieldesign
KI im Spieldesign umfasst mehrere fortschrittliche Techniken:
1. **Pfadfindungsalgorithmen**: Essentiell für die Navigation von NPCs helfen Algorithmen wie A* und Dijkstra’s Charakteren, intelligent in komplexen Umgebungen zu navigieren.
2. **Maschinelles Lernen**: Techniken wie überwachtes Lernen und Verstärkungslernen ermöglichen es KI-Agenten, sich anzupassen und aus den Interaktionen mit den Spielern zu lernen.
3. **Natürliche Sprachverarbeitung (NLP)**: Verbessert die Interaktion der Spieler mit NPCs und ermöglicht organischere Gespräche und Antworten.
“ Fallstudien zur KI in Spielen
Mehrere Spiele veranschaulichen die erfolgreiche Integration von KI:
1. **'No Man’s Sky'**: Nutzt KI-gesteuerte prozedurale Generierung, um ein Universum mit unzähligen einzigartigen Planeten zu schaffen.
2. **'Left 4 Dead'**: Verfügt über einen KI-Direktor, der das Gameplay dynamisch basierend auf der Leistung der Spieler anpasst.
3. **'Shadow of Mordor'**: Implementiert ein Nemesis-System, das die Spielerfahrungen durch KI-gesteuerte NPC-Erinnerungen personalisiert.
“ Zukünftige Trends in der KI-Spieleentwicklung
Da sich die KI-Technologie weiterentwickelt, wird ihre Rolle im Gaming zunehmen. Zukünftige Trends könnten komplexere adaptive Erzählungen, verbesserte Techniken zur prozeduralen Generierung und tiefere Interaktionen zwischen Spielern und NPCs umfassen, was zu noch immersiveren Spielerlebnissen führt.
Wir verwenden Cookies, die für die Funktionsweise unserer Website unerlässlich sind. Um unsere Website zu verbessern, möchten wir zusätzliche Cookies verwenden, die uns helfen zu verstehen, wie Besucher sie nutzen, den Verkehr von sozialen Medienplattformen zu unserer Website zu messen und Ihr Erlebnis zu personalisieren. Einige der von uns verwendeten Cookies werden von Drittanbietern bereitgestellt. Klicken Sie auf 'Akzeptieren', um alle Cookies zu akzeptieren. Um alle optionalen Cookies abzulehnen, klicken Sie auf 'Ablehnen'.
Kommentar(0)